1. Get started Model number: Nokia E62-1 Hereinafter referred to as Nokia device. Insert the SIM card and battery Keep all SIM cards out of the reach of small children. For availability and information on using SIM card services, contact your SIM card vendor. This may be the service provider, network operator, or other vendor. 1. Always switch the device off, and disconnect the charger before removing the battery. With the back of the device facing you, press the cover release button (1), and slide the back cover in the direction of the arrows (2). 2. If the battery is installed, use the finger grip to lift the battery from the battery compartment in the direction of the arrow to remove it . 3. Insert the SIM card into the SIM card slot (1). Ensure that the beveled corner of the SIM card is pointing to the lower right corner of the device and the contact area on the card is facing the device. Slide the SIM card until it is securely positioned (2). 4. To insert the battery, align the contacts of the battery with the corresponding connectors on the battery compartment, insert in the direction of the arrow, and gently click the battery into place.
